Primary Purpose of Position
The Program Coordinator for Family and Supporter Engagement is responsible for coordinating the resources and support available to family and supporter program participants. The Program Coordinator plans and implements communication processes for program units and assists in the daily operations of all family and supporter programs, including oversight of event reservation systems and associated technology. The Program Coordinator also manages community and content management for the 49er Family Hub.

Essential Job Duties
The Family and Supporter Engagement (F&SE) team believes that when families and supporters are informed and engaged, students benefit. Each of our programs and services strives to keep families and student supporters up-to-date on Niner Nation and connected to our community.

Essential duties:
  • Provide exceptional customer service to family and supporter engagement participants, including tracking participant engagement, coordinating information distribution within systems, and modifying content to meet participant needs.
  • Assist with the development of comprehensive plans for programmatic initiatives, outlining specific tasks, timelines, resource requirements, and communication plans for all signature Family & Supporter Engagement programs.
  • Collaborate with campus departments to solicit and maximize Family & Supporter Engagement events and opportunities for engagement.
  • Create, share, and interpret data and reports for internal and external partners;
  • Integrate family communications into various technology platforms.
  • Make suggestions for policy adaptations and work with the Program Director for Family and Supporter Engagement and the Associate Vice Chancellor for Student Affairs to revise and distribute policies to all relevant constituents annually.
  • Manage technology platforms supporting program registration for family and supporter engagement initiatives, while collaborating with University departments to enhance messaging and resource-sharing on the 49er Family Hub.
  • Supervise F&SE Transition & Success Coordinator(s) and graduate assistants as applicable.
  • Serve as primary PCI Compliance officer within F&SE, leading all transactions, reconciliation, purchasing, and disbursement processes for unit.
